Job Overview:
A Phlebotomist is a healthcare professional specialized in drawing blood from patients for various diagnostic tests, blood donations, or research purposes. The Phlebotomist is responsible for the collection of blood samples from patients in a clinical, hospital, or laboratory setting. This role involves performing venipunctures and capillary draws, ensuring accurate specimen handling, and maintaining patient comfort and safety throughout the process.
